How to Achieve This Look

Begin by thoroughly cleaning the bed frame and ensuring all posts are secure. Install mounting hardware at the top of each post and along the upper frame for hanging the canopy panels. Select fabric panels that reach from the ceiling to just above the floor, allowing for gentle pooling. For Valentine’s Day, choose fabrics in soft whites, blush pinks, or deep burgundies to create the desired romantic atmosphere.

Layer the bedding starting with crisp fitted sheets, followed by a plush comforter or duvet in complementary colors. Create height and dimension with European shams at the back, followed by standard pillows and decorative cushions in varying textures and patterns. The key is to build layers that invite touch while maintaining visual harmony.

Install the canopy panels by draping them symmetrically from the mounting points, creating gentle swoops between posts. For Valentine’s Day, consider double-layering sheer panels in different shades for added depth. Secure the panels with decorative ties or ribbons at each post, allowing them to drape naturally. Optional string lights can be woven through the canopy for a magical evening ambiance.

Pro Styling Tips:

For a quick transformation, use removable command hooks instead of permanent hardware to hang canopy panels, making seasonal changes effortless. In smaller rooms, opt for lighter, more translucent fabrics and minimize the amount of fabric pooling to maintain an airy feel.

To keep the look fresh daily, lightly steam the canopy panels once a week and make the bed each morning, paying special attention to pillow arrangement and fabric draping. Consider investing in wrinkle-resistant bedding to maintain the polished appearance with minimal effort.

How to Achieve This Look

Begin by selecting a platform bed frame that features built-in LED capabilities or one that can be easily modified to accommodate LED strips. Position the bed frame to maximize the lighting effect, ideally with some space between the wall and the bed to allow the light to create a floating effect.

Install the LED strips according to the manufacturer’s instructions, ensuring even distribution for consistent illumination. Layer the bed with high-quality bedding in modern, solid colors that complement the LED lighting. White, gray, or black bedding works exceptionally well as it allows the colored lighting to play off the fabric without competing with patterns.

Add dimension with textured throws and carefully chosen accent pillows that maintain the contemporary aesthetic while providing comfort. Choose your LED color scheme based on your room’s overall design. Cool whites and blues create a modern, crisp appearance, while warm whites and purples can add romance and sophistication.

Consider using RGB LED strips that allow color customization to match different moods or occasions. When photographing the setup, experiment with different lighting levels and angles to capture both the bed’s structural elements and the ambient lighting effects.

Pro Styling Tips

Keep the surrounding decor minimal to maintain focus on the bed’s lighting feature, and use metallic or reflective surfaces nearby to amplify the lighting effect. For smaller rooms, opt for cool-toned LEDs to create the illusion of more space, and consider installing the strips on both the bed frame and headboard for maximum impact.

To preserve the clean look, regularly dust the LED strips and keep spare batteries or backup strips handy for maintenance. Install a smart controller to easily adjust lighting levels and create preset scenes for different times of day or occasions.

How to Achieve This Look

Begin with pristine white sheets as your foundation, ensuring they’re pressed and tucked with hospital corners for a polished look. The fitted sheet should be smoothed completely, while the flat sheet should be folded over the duvet at the top by approximately 16 inches to create a clean break line.

Layer your duvet with precision, focusing on creating even sides and a subtle drape at the foot of the bed. For Valentine’s Day, opt for rich jewel tones like burgundy, deep purple, or classic ivory with metallic accents. Position the duvet so it falls evenly on both sides, with the top edge aligned perfectly with the flat sheet’s fold.

Create a structured pillow arrangement starting with three Euro shams at the back, positioned against the headboard. Layer two standard shams in front, followed by sleeping pillows in luxurious cases. Add decorative pillows in descending size order, incorporating different textures and complementary colors. For Valentine’s Day, include at least one heart-shaped or romantic-themed accent pillow.

Pro Styling Tips

To maintain the sleigh bed’s dramatic impact while keeping it practical, use a duvet with a slightly higher loft on the sides to enhance the curved silhouette of the frame. For smaller rooms, reduce the number of decorative pillows and opt for lighter colors to maintain an open feel. Keep extra pillows in an ottoman or chest for easy daily bed-making, and consider using pillow forms one size larger than their covers to maintain a full, luxurious appearance.

For photography, style the bed from all angles as the curved frame creates different focal points depending on the viewing perspective.

How to Achieve This Look

Begin by ensuring your memory foam mattress is properly positioned on a low-profile or platform bed frame. Layer the fitted sheet tightly, ensuring corners are crisp and smooth. The flat sheet should be tucked using the hospital corner method, creating sharp edges that contribute to the floating appearance.

Create height and volume by positioning European pillows against the headboard, followed by standard pillows in crisp white cases. Layer the duvet with special attention to creating soft peaks and valleys in the fabric, allowing it to cascade over the bed’s edges with intentional fullness. The overhang should be substantial but not touching the floor.

For the signature floating effect, use clear fishing line attached to command hooks on the ceiling to gently lift sections of the duvet at strategic points, creating subtle elevation that suggests weightlessness. Position string lights beneath the bed’s perimeter, set on a soft white setting to create a gentle glow that enhances the floating illusion.

Pro Styling Tips

Achieve maximum impact by selecting bedding in different shades of white with varying textures – think silk pillowcases mixed with linen duvet covers and cotton sheets. For smaller rooms, reduce the amount of overhang and focus on height rather than width in your styling.

During warmer months, switch heavy duvets for lighter versions while maintaining the same lifted appearance, and consider using a gauzy canopy to enhance the floating effect. To preserve the look during daily use, keep extra pillows in a nearby storage ottoman and maintain the fishing line supports by checking their tension weekly.
